Ignore:
Timestamp:
Feb 1, 2008 2:47:31 PM (16 years ago)
Author:
bennylp
Message:

More ticket #61: removed const from rtp and rtcp callback function declaration to allow in-place packet modification

File:
1 edited

Legend:

Unmodified
Added
Removed
  • pjproject/trunk/pjmedia/src/pjmedia/transport_udp.c

    r1748 r1763  
    5656    int                 addr_len;       /**< Length of addresses.           */ 
    5757    void  (*rtp_cb)(    void*,          /**< To report incoming RTP.        */ 
    58                         const void*, 
     58                        void*, 
    5959                        pj_ssize_t); 
    6060    void  (*rtcp_cb)(   void*,          /**< To report incoming RTCP.       */ 
    61                         const void*, 
     61                        void*, 
    6262                        pj_ssize_t); 
    6363 
     
    106106                                       unsigned addr_len, 
    107107                                       void (*rtp_cb)(void*, 
    108                                                       const void*, 
     108                                                      void*, 
    109109                                                      pj_ssize_t), 
    110110                                       void (*rtcp_cb)(void*, 
    111                                                        const void*, 
     111                                                       void*, 
    112112                                                       pj_ssize_t)); 
    113113static void        transport_detach   (pjmedia_transport *tp, 
     
    420420 
    421421    do { 
    422         void (*cb)(void*,const void*,pj_ssize_t); 
     422        void (*cb)(void*,void*,pj_ssize_t); 
    423423        void *user_data; 
    424424 
     
    524524 
    525525    do { 
    526         void (*cb)(void*,const void*,pj_ssize_t); 
     526        void (*cb)(void*,void*,pj_ssize_t); 
    527527        void *user_data; 
    528528 
     
    588588                                       unsigned addr_len, 
    589589                                       void (*rtp_cb)(void*, 
    590                                                       const void*, 
     590                                                      void*, 
    591591                                                      pj_ssize_t), 
    592592                                       void (*rtcp_cb)(void*, 
    593                                                        const void*, 
     593                                                       void*, 
    594594                                                       pj_ssize_t)) 
    595595{ 
Note: See TracChangeset for help on using the changeset viewer.